Plavsk, Tula, Russia

Overview

Plavsk is a small, traditional town in Tula Oblast, Russia, known for its tranquil setting and authentic Russian atmosphere. Visitors can enjoy the simplicity of provincial life, with a close-knit community and slow pace.

Best Time to Visit

May-September for mild weather and local festivals

Local Tips

Most amenities are walkable in the center; cash is preferred in small shops; learning a few Russian phrases will be helpful.

Cultural Etiquette

Dress modestly, especially when visiting churches. Tipping 5-10% is common in restaurants. Respect elders and local customs.

Safety Warnings

The city is generally safe, but be cautious near the railway and bus stations, especially after dark. Petty theft can occur; keep valuables secure.

Hidden Gems

Explore the quiet riverside paths along the Plava River and visit the local history museum for insights into the town's heritage.
